Class
Foam::CompatibilityConstant
Description
Templated basic entry that holds a constant value for backwards
compatibility (when DataEntry type is not present)
Usage - for entry \<entryName\> having the value <value>:
\verbatim
<entryName> <value>
\endverbatim
SourceFiles
CompatibilityConstant.C
\*---------------------------------------------------------------------------*/
#ifndef CompatibilityConstant_H
#define CompatibilityConstant_H
#include "DataEntry.H"
// *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* //
namespace Foam
{
template<class Type>
class CompatibilityConstant;
template<class Type>
Ostream& operator<<(Ostream&, const CompatibilityConstant<Type>&);
/*---------------------------------------------------------------------------*\
Class CompatibilityConstant Declaration
\*---------------------------------------------------------------------------*/
template<class Type>
class CompatibilityConstant
:
public DataEntry<Type>
{
// Private data
//- Constant value
Type value_;
// Private Member Functions
//- Disallow default bitwise assignment
void operator=(const CompatibilityConstant<Type>&);
public:
// Runtime type information
TypeName("CompatibilityConstant");
// Constructors
//- Construct from entry name and Istream
CompatibilityConstant(const word& entryName, const dictionary& dict);
//- Copy constructor
CompatibilityConstant(const CompatibilityConstant<Type>& cnst);
//- Construct and return a clone
virtual tmp<DataEntry<Type> > clone() const
{
return tmp<DataEntry<Type> >
(
new CompatibilityConstant<Type>(*this)
);
}
//- Destructor
virtual ~CompatibilityConstant();
// Member Functions
//- Return constant value
Type value(const scalar) const;
//- Integrate between two values
Type integrate(const scalar x1, const scalar x2) const;
// I/O
//- Ostream Operator
friend Ostream& operator<< <Type>
(
Ostream& os,
const CompatibilityConstant<Type>& cnst
);
//- Write in dictionary format
virtual void writeData(Ostream& os) const;
};
